Owen Saer talks about his father David Roy Saer and folk music

Description

Welsh for Adults tutor talks about the work of his father David Roy Saer who travelled around Wales in the 1960s recording folk singing using a reel-to-reel tape recorder. He talks about the music being earthy and honest and very different in diction and gesture. Trios and groups were also recorded and he talks about Canu Carolau Plygain and Canu Lloft singing, the differences in the north and south and the revival of Plyggain singing in recent years.

Recorded during the Llangeinor Summer Fair, August 2013.
